The initial conception of Dogecoin was pure whimsy. Created by Billy Markus and Jackson Palmer in 2013, it wasn't intended to be a serious contender against Bitcoin or other established cryptocurrencies. Instead, it was a lighthearted experiment, a digital token inspired by the ubiquitous Doge meme, featuring the adorable Shiba Inu that captivated the internet. This lighthearted approach, far from hindering its growth, actually fueled it. Dogecoin's early adopters weren't driven by the promise of massive returns (at least not initially); they were drawn to the fun, the community, and the novelty of a cryptocurrency that embraced its meme-based origins.

The playful nature of Dogecoin extended beyond its visual identity. The community fostered a unique culture of generosity and support. Early on, "Doge tipping" became a popular trend, allowing users to easily send small amounts of Dogecoin to each other as a form of online appreciation or reward. This fostered a sense of community and camaraderie, cementing Dogecoin's position as more than just a currency; it was a digital space for friendly interaction and collaboration.

While Dogecoin initially lacked the technical sophistication of some of its competitors, its community-driven development and the ever-growing popularity of the Doge meme propelled its growth. It found itself unexpectedly at the heart of several notable online movements, often serving as a symbol of decentralized power and internet culture. The community's fervent support ensured its survival and growth, even when faced with periods of volatility and uncertainty in the broader cryptocurrency market.

One of the most remarkable aspects of Dogecoin is its inclusivity. Unlike some cryptocurrencies that can be intimidating to newcomers due to their technical complexities, Dogecoin's approachable nature and friendly community welcomed a diverse range of users, regardless of their technical expertise. This inclusivity played a significant role in its widespread adoption, particularly among younger audiences who were more familiar with internet memes and online communities.

Of course, the journey hasn't been without its ups and downs. Dogecoin's price has experienced significant fluctuations, reflecting the inherent volatility of the cryptocurrency market. However, the community has consistently demonstrated remarkable resilience, weathering the storms and maintaining their unwavering support for the token. This unwavering loyalty showcases a level of dedication rarely seen in the often fickle world of digital assets.
